+=item --prune
+
+Run L<git-gc(1)> to prune and expire reflogs if discontiguous history
+is detected. This is intended to be used in mirrors after running
+L<public-inbox-edit(1)> or L<public-inbox-purge(1)> to ensure data
+is expunged from mirrors.

+=item XAPIAN_FLUSH_THRESHOLD
-In addition to providing a search interface for the HTTP
-interface, the Xapian database is used to group and combine
-related messages into threads. For NNTP servers, it also
-provides a cache of metadata and header information often
-requested by NNTP clients.
+The number of documents to update before committing changes to
+disk. This environment is handled directly by Xapian, refer to
+Xapian API documentation for more details.
-This directory is large, often two to three times the size of
-the objects stored in a packed git repository. Using the
-C<--reindex> option makes it larger, still.
+Default: our indexing code flushes every megabyte of mail seen
+to keep memory usage low. Setting this environment variable to
+any positive value will switch to a document count-based
+threshold in Xapian.
